Pork for Salmon on Alaska Airlines Plane

Travel Blog  •  Michael Yessis  •  10.05.05 | 9:41 AM ET

The money that paid for the fish on an Alaska Airlines plane—a “Salmon-Thirty-Salmon”—comes from a $500,000 United States government grant to support the salmon industry, reports ABC News. Critics of congressional pork are having a field day across the web. Rightly so.
